Markforged Mark Two vs Onyx Pro: A Professional 3D Printing Showdown

When it comes to professional-grade FDM/FFF 3D printers, the Markforged Mark Two and the Onyx Pro stand out as compelling choices packed with robust features. Both printers share a closed enclosure design, operate with a Cartesian frame, and deliver excellent build volumes of around 396 inch³, paired with a minimum layer resolution of 100 microns for detailed prints. Furthermore, they both use 150 watts of power via internal power supplies and offer firmware updates that can be deployed remotely, supporting multi-printer fleet management to optimize workflow efficiency.

Despite these core similarities, notable differences differentiate the two models. The Mark Two boasts advanced filament jam detection and comprehensive file format support, including STL, OBJ, and STEP, positioning it as a highly reliable option for environments where print monitoring matters. Conversely, the Onyx Pro offers a more forgiving operating humidity range of 10 to 90%, a slightly larger 4.3-inch screen, and comes at a significantly lower price point. These distinctions make each printer suitable for specific professional needs and budgets.

The Markforged Mark Two: Reliability Meets Versatility

What truly elevates the Mark Two is its emphasis on print reliability and operational safety. It integrates a dedicated filament jam detection system, allowing users to catch and correct print failures early, which greatly reduces material waste and downtime. Furthermore, it features dual safety sensors that enhance workplace safety compliance, validated by its CE, FCC, and RoHS certifications. The printer supports a range of file formats, including STL, OBJ, and the highly versatile STEP, which is valued by engineers requiring detailed and editable models.

From a space and size perspective, the Mark Two is more efficient, boasting a high build-to-printer size ratio of 10.9, meaning it maximizes build volume relative to the printer's footprint. The unit weighs 35 lbs with a package weight of the same, and fits comfortably within a 1.8 sq ft space requirement, making it a practical option for smaller workshops and offices.

In terms of software features, the Mark Two's print log storage and robust analytics dashboard offer insight into print usage and predictive cost estimation, helping to control operational expenses. Although it lacks mobile app functionality and filament auto-loading, these omissions are balanced by its superior fleet management capabilities and reliable maintenance reminders.

The Markforged Onyx Pro: Economical Powerhouse With Environmental Flexibility

The Onyx Pro impresses with its balance of affordable pricing and professional capability. Priced at nearly 40% less than the Mark Two, at $9,600, it opens doors for businesses prioritizing cost-effectiveness without sacrificing much in print quality or build volume. Its build volume is virtually identical to the Mark Two, measured at 396.9 inch³, and it maintains the same minimum and maximum layer resolution range of 100 to 200 microns, assuring precise details in printed parts.

One of Onyx Pro's strengths lies in its extended operating humidity range from 10% to 90%, significantly wider than its competitor, making it more adaptable to fluctuating environmental conditions and potentially less susceptible to filament-related issues in humid areas.

Though it lacks filament jam detection, a feature crucial for certain industrial applications, the Onyx Pro supports remote firmware updates and multi-printer fleet control, facilitating streamlined management for production floors. Its slightly larger 4.3-inch display offers enhanced user interaction compared to the Mark Two's 4-inch screen, even though display resolution details aren't specified. The printer is similarly certified for safety compliance and offers maintenance reminders and easy nozzle replacements to keep downtime minimal.

While it only supports STL file formats, which may restrict some advanced engineering workflows, the Onyx Pro's array of professional features, including SLA contracts and enterprise security, remains competitive.

Quick Take

The Markforged Mark Two shines in environments demanding stringent print reliability, thanks to its filament jam detection and multi-format file support. Meanwhile, the Onyx Pro stands out as a budget-friendly powerhouse with a user-friendly interface and exceptional tolerance for humid conditions, perfect for professional users looking to save without major feature sacrifices.

Bottom Line

Choosing between the Markforged Mark Two and Onyx Pro ultimately hinges on priorities: pay more for the Mark Two's advanced monitoring, safety features, and versatile file compatibility or opt for the Onyx Pro's affordability and greater environmental resilience. Both printers are excellent options for professional FDM printing, but the Mark Two just edges ahead where monitoring and precision matter most.
